Padroneggia la conversione da testo a presentazione con GroupDocs in .NET
Introduzione
Trasformare documenti di testo in accattivanti presentazioni PowerPoint è fondamentale sia per il settore aziendale che per quello dell’istruzione. Questa guida completa ti guiderà nell’utilizzo di GroupDocs.Conversion per .NET per convertire senza problemi i file TXT nel formato PPT.
Cosa imparerai:
- Come configurare il tuo ambiente con GroupDocs.Conversion.
- Istruzioni dettagliate per convertire i file di testo in presentazioni PowerPoint.
- Applicazioni pratiche di questa funzione di conversione.
- Suggerimenti per ottimizzare le prestazioni e gestire efficacemente le risorse.
Cominciamo rivedendo i prerequisiti!
Prerequisiti
Prima di implementare la conversione da TXT a PPT, assicurati di disporre di quanto segue:
Librerie e dipendenze richieste
- GroupDocs.Conversion per .NET: Una potente libreria che fornisce funzionalità di conversione dei documenti.
Requisiti di configurazione dell’ambiente
- Un ambiente di sviluppo compatibile come Visual Studio.
Prerequisiti di conoscenza
- Conoscenza di base della programmazione C#.
- Familiarità con la gestione dei percorsi dei file in un’applicazione .NET.
Impostazione di GroupDocs.Conversion per .NET
Per iniziare, è necessario installare la libreria GroupDocs.Conversion. È possibile farlo utilizzando la console di NuGet Package Manager o la .NET CLI:
Console del gestore pacchetti NuGet
Install-Package GroupDocs.Conversion -Version 25.3.0
Interfaccia a riga di comando .NET
dotnet add package GroupDocs.Conversion --version 25.3.0
Acquisizione della licenza
GroupDocs offre una prova gratuita per valutare tutte le funzionalità della libreria. Per un utilizzo prolungato, si consiglia di richiedere una licenza temporanea o di acquistarne una dal sito ufficiale.
Ecco come puoi inizializzare e configurare il convertitore nella tua applicazione C#:
using GroupDocs.Conversion;
string inputFilePath = "YOUR_DOCUMENT_DIRECTORY/sample.txt";
string outputFolder = "YOUR_OUTPUT_DIRECTORY";
string outputFile = Path.Combine(outputFolder, "txt-converted-to.ppt");
// Inizializza il convertitore con il percorso del file di input
var converter = new Converter(inputFilePath);
Guida all’implementazione
Ora scomponiamo il processo di conversione in semplici passaggi.
Caricamento e conversione del file TXT
Panoramica
Questa funzionalità carica un file di testo normale e lo converte in una presentazione PowerPoint utilizzando GroupDocs.Conversion per .NET.
Passaggio 1: caricare il file TXT di origine
Innanzitutto, carica il file di testo sorgente creando un’istanza di Converter
classe:
using (var converter = new Converter(inputFilePath))
{
// Qui verrà implementata la logica di conversione.
}
Perché? Questo passaggio inizializza il processo di conversione preparando il documento di testo per la trasformazione.
Passaggio 2: configurare le opzioni di presentazione Imposta le opzioni di presentazione per definire il formato di output:
PresentationConvertOptions options = new PresentationConvertOptions
{
Format = PresentationFileType.Ppt // Imposta il formato su PowerPoint (.ppt)
};
Perché? Questa configurazione specifica che si desidera convertire il documento di testo in un file PowerPoint.
Passaggio 3: eseguire la conversione Infine, esegui la conversione e salva l’output:
converter.Convert(outputFile, options);
Perché? Questo passaggio esegue la conversione vera e propria, salvando il risultato come file .ppt nella directory specificata.
Suggerimenti per la risoluzione dei problemi
- Assicurati che il percorso del file di testo di input sia impostato correttamente.
- Controllare se la directory di output esiste oppure crearla a livello di programmazione prima della conversione.
Applicazioni pratiche
Questa funzione di conversione può rivelarsi incredibilmente utile in diversi scenari:
- Materiale didattico: Converti gli appunti delle lezioni in diapositive per le presentazioni in classe.
- Rapporti aziendali: Trasforma i report testuali in presentazioni visive per le riunioni.
- Campagne di marketing: Utilizza bozze basate su testo per creare presentazioni PowerPoint visivamente accattivanti.
- Preparazione alla conferenza: Trasforma rapidamente i documenti di ricerca in slide di presentazione.
L’integrazione con altri sistemi .NET può migliorare la funzionalità, consentendo flussi di lavoro automatizzati dei documenti e una gestione fluida dei dati.
Considerazioni sulle prestazioni
Per garantire il corretto funzionamento dell’applicazione:
- Ottimizzare i percorsi dei file e le posizioni di archiviazione per ridurre al minimo i tempi di accesso.
- Gestire la memoria in modo efficiente eliminando gli oggetti quando non sono più necessari.
- Ove possibile, utilizzare metodi asincroni per migliorare la reattività.
Le migliori pratiche nella gestione della memoria .NET includono l’utilizzo using
istruzioni per lo smaltimento delle risorse e la gestione delle eccezioni in modo elegante.
Conclusione
In questo tutorial, hai imparato come convertire file TXT in presentazioni PowerPoint utilizzando GroupDocs.Conversion per .NET. Seguendo i passaggi strutturati forniti, puoi implementare facilmente questa funzionalità nelle tue applicazioni.
Prossimi passi:
- Esplora ulteriori opzioni di conversione offerte da GroupDocs.
- Sperimenta diversi formati di file e stili di presentazione.
Pronti a provarlo? Implementando questa soluzione, potrete creare presentazioni più accattivanti partendo da file di testo senza sforzo!
Sezione FAQ
Qual è l’ultima versione di GroupDocs.Conversion per .NET?
- La versione stabile attuale è la 25.3.0, ma per gli aggiornamenti consultare il sito web.
Posso convertire altri formati di file utilizzando GroupDocs?
- Sì, GroupDocs supporta un’ampia gamma di formati di documenti e immagini.
Quali sono i requisiti di sistema per utilizzare GroupDocs.Conversion in .NET?
- Richiede un framework .NET compatibile (ad esempio, .NET Core 2.0+).
Come posso ottenere supporto se riscontro dei problemi?
- Visita il loro forum di supporto o contattali direttamente tramite il loro sito web.
C’è un limite al numero di conversioni che posso eseguire con una licenza di prova?
- Le licenze di prova in genere hanno delle limitazioni d’uso, quindi controlla i termini specifici sul loro sito.